欢迎光临
我们一直在努力

如何修复MySQL错误1184 - SQLSTATE: 08S01(ER_NEW_ABORTING_CONNECTION)中止连接%ld至数据库:'%s'用户:'%s'主机:`%s'(%s)

如何修复MySQL错误1184 – SQLSTATE: 08S01(ER_NEW_ABORTING_CONNECTION)中止连接%ld至数据库:’%s’用户:’%s’主机:`%s’(%s)

MySQL错误1184 – SQLSTATE: 08S01(ER_NEW_ABORTING_CONNECTION)是一个常见的数据库连接错误,它表示MySQL服务器中止了与客户端的连接。这可能是由于多种原因引起的,包括网络问题、服务器负载过高、连接超时等。

解决方法

以下是一些常见的解决方法,可以尝试修复MySQL错误1184:

1. 检查网络连接

首先,确保您的网络连接正常。检查服务器和客户端之间的网络连接是否稳定,以及是否存在任何网络故障。您可以尝试使用ping命令测试服务器的可达性。

2. 增加连接超时时间

如果您的连接超时时间设置得太短,可能会导致MySQL错误1184。您可以尝试增加连接超时时间,以便更长时间地保持连接。

SET GLOBAL connect_timeout=60;
SET GLOBAL wait_timeout=28800;
SET GLOBAL interactive_timeout=28800;

3. 优化服务器负载

如果服务器负载过高,可能会导致MySQL错误1184。您可以尝试优化服务器的负载,例如通过增加硬件资源、优化查询语句、使用缓存等方式。

4. 检查日志文件

查看MySQL的错误日志文件,以获取更多关于错误1184的详细信息。日志文件通常位于MySQL安装目录的”data”文件夹中。

5. 更新MySQL版本

如果您正在使用较旧的MySQL版本,可能会遇到已知的连接问题。尝试升级到最新的稳定版本,以解决可能存在的问题。

总结

MySQL错误1184 – SQLSTATE: 08S01(ER_NEW_ABORTING_CONNECTION)是一个常见的数据库连接错误,可能由于网络问题、服务器负载过高、连接超时等原因引起。为了修复这个错误,您可以检查网络连接、增加连接超时时间、优化服务器负载、查看日志文件以及升级MySQL版本。

如果您正在寻找可靠的香港服务器提供商,九八云是您的首选。我们提供高性能的香港服务器,可满足您的各种需求。请访问我们的官网了解更多信息:https://www.idc.net。

赞(0) 打赏
未经允许不得转载:九八云安全 » 如何修复MySQL错误1184 - SQLSTATE: 08S01(ER_NEW_ABORTING_CONNECTION)中止连接%ld至数据库:'%s'用户:'%s'主机:`%s'(%s)

评论 抢沙发